Rodrigues calls for establishing a casteless society

Chandigarh, Oct 6 (UNI) Punjab Governor and Chandigarh Union Territory Administrator General (Retd.) S F Rodrigues today called for establishing a casteless and classless society as a tribute to Maharishi Valmiki.

Expressing his greetings to the people on the eve of Maharishi Valmiki Jayanti, he reminded them of their responsibility, as concerned citizens, to fulfil the cherished goal of the great spiritual Master to achieve the social emancipation and economic empowerment of the disadvantaged sections of society.

He emphasised the need for giving a new momentum to the reform measures with focus on speedy implementation of various policies and programmes formulated for the upliftment of vulnerable sections of the society and make them equal partners of the socio-economic change.

''A mass movement, fostering greater understanding among the people for ending social discrimination and bestowing more respect for our Valmiki brethren, therefore, needs to be launched by integrating equality programmes into activity processes'', he said.

Describing Maharishi Valmiki as a legendary sage and the father of Indian poetry (adikavi), Gen Rodrigues said that he authored the sacred epic Ramayana, which showed the path of ideal and virtuous living, universal humanism and the oneness of mankind.

He said Maharishi Valmiki who emphasised social justice and emancipation of oppressed groups will be remembered as a social reformer and messiah of the downtrodden.

The Governor said that Indian Constitution embodies the vision of the great saint and guides our endeavour in providing all facilities and opportunities to our Valmiki brethren to utilize their full potential and ensure them a life of pride and dignity. He said their all round development has been made an essential component of planning and developmental process and special emphasis laid on improving their living conditions.

The Governor appealed to the members of Valmiki Community to take the benefits of different schemes and educate their children as sufficient facilities are available for them in the form of scholarship, stipends, free uniform and books, in the Union Territory.
